Output 31d1fbdff76d79bbb868300df0c6fb5537b787a37a0b81262cd9d5ad8efa8f8c:6

value
1495330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a93bd667c64b7e5b08a66ee2466d200c947438b6 OP_EQUAL
address
3H7qoYgA6RPYyvK6La1F6E4uajw1wVL75P
transaction
31d1fbdff76d79bbb868300df0c6fb5537b787a37a0b81262cd9d5ad8efa8f8c
spent
true